/*
 * SuperFish Mega Menu
 *
*/
.menu {background-color:#fff}
.dark .menu {background-color:#161B1E}
.menu {width:100%;display:block;position:relative;}
.menu .container{position:relative}
.mega-category2{float:left;width:100%}
.mega-category2 .sf-mega{width:100%;margin-top:2px;position:absolute;display:none;top:100%;left:0;z-index:99}
.mega-category2{position:relative;margin:0;padding:0;list-style:none}
.mega-category2 > li{float:left}
.mega-category2 li.menu-item-home a{padding-right:15px !important}
.mega-category2 li.menu-item-home a:after{border:none !important;padding-right:0 !important:}
.mega-category2 li:hover > .sf-mega{display:block}
.mega-category2 > li > a{display:block;position:relative;padding:12px 15px 12px 0;text-decoration:none}
.mega-category2 > li{-webkit-transition:background .2s;transition:background .2s}
.mega-category2 li:last-child{border-right:none}
.mega-category2 li li{border-right:none;border-left:none}
.mega-category2 .sf-mega{padding:0;box-sizing:border-box;width:100%}
.mega-category2 > li.menu-item > a:after{position:absolute}
.mega-category2 > li.menu-item > a{padding-right:1.5em}
.mega-category2 > li.menu-item > a:after{content:'';top:50%;right:.5em;margin-top:-1px;height:0;width:0;border:5px solid transparent;border-top-color:#dFeEFF;border-top-color:rgba(0,0,0,.5)}
.rtl .mega-category2 li.menu-item-home a{padding-right:0 !important;padding-left:15px !important}
.rtl .mega-category2 > li > a{padding:12px 0 12px 15px}
.rtl .mega-category2 li:last-child{border-right:auto;border-left:none}
.rtl .mega-category2,
.rtl .mega-category2 > li,
.rtl .mega-category2 li.menu-item-home a,
.rtl .mega-category2 li.menu-item-home a:hover{float:right}
.rtl .mega-category2 ul{left:auto;right:0}
.rtl .mega-category2 ul ul{left:auto;right:100%}
.rtl .mega-category2 > li.menu-item > a{padding-right:0;padding-left:2.5em}
.rtl .mega-category2 > li.menu-item > a:after{right:auto;left:1em}
.dark .mega-category2 > li.menu-item > a:after{border-top-color:#ccc;border-top-color:rgba(255,255,255,.5)}
.sub-menu{background-color:#fff;box-shadow:0 2px 5px -1px #ccc}
.dark .sub-menu{background-color:#161B1E;box-shadow:0 2px 5px -1px #0E0F0F}
.mega-category2 .sf-mega{background-color:#fff;box-shadow:0 2px 5px -3px #555}
.dark .mega-category2 .sf-mega{background-color:#1C2326;box-shadow:0 2px 5px -3px #0E0F0F}
/*
 * Mega Menu
 * Post By Category
*/
.sf-mega .mega-posts{width:100%;float:left;list-style:none;margin:0;padding:1%}
.sf-mega .mega-posts li.medium{width:24.25%;margin:0 1% 5px 0;float:left}
.sf-mega .mega-posts li.medium:last-child{margin:0 0 5px}
.sf-mega .mega-posts li.medium .thumbnail{height:0;overflow:hidden;position:relative;width:100%;padding-bottom:56.25%;margin:0 0 10px}
.sf-mega .mega-posts li.medium .thumbnail img{height:100%!important;right:0;position:absolute;top:0;width:100%!important}
.sf-mega .mega-posts li.medium .title{float:left;text-align:center;width:100%;line-height:1.5}
.sf-mega .mega-posts li.medium a,
.sf-mega .mega-posts li.medium a:hover,
.sf-mega .mega-posts li.medium:hover,
.sf-mega .mega-posts li.medium{background-color:transparent!important}
.rtl .sf-mega .mega-posts,
.rtl .sf-mega .mega-posts li.medium,
.rtl .sf-mega .mega-posts li.medium .title{float:right}
.rtl .sf-mega .mega-posts li.medium{margin:0 0 5px 1%}
.rtl .sf-mega .mega-posts li.medium:last-child{margin:0 0 5px}
/*
 * Mega Menu
 * More Link
 * List Category & Pages
*/
.sf-mega .mega-pages,
.sf-mega .mega-categories{display:inline;float:left;padding:10px 3%;width:43.5%}
.sf-mega .mega-pages{border-left:1px solid #222}
.sf-mega .mega-categories{border-right:1px solid #444}
.sf-mega .mega-pages ul,
.sf-mega .mega-categories ul{list-style:square!important;margin:0;padding:0 0 5px}
.sf-mega ul.ul-columns{-moz-column-count:3;-moz-column-gap:20px;-webkit-column-count:3;-webkit-column-gap:20px;column-count:3;column-gap:20px}
.sf-mega ul.ul-columns li{list-style:square!important}
.sf-mega ul.ul-columns li:hover,
.sf-mega ul.ul-columns li:focus,
.sf-mega ul.ul-columns li a:hover{background-color:transparent!important;text-decoration:underline}
.rtl .sf-mega .mega-pages,
.rtl .sf-mega .mega-categories{float:right}
.rtl .sf-mega .mega-pages{border-left:none;border-right:1px solid #222}
.rtl .sf-mega .mega-categories{border-left:1px solid #444;border-right:none}

/*
 * Search & Dark mode Icons
 *
*/
.menu-search {float:right!important}
.menu-search .search-ico{text-indent:-9999px;width:48px;background-size:26px 26px !important;background-repeat:no-repeat !important;background-position:center !important;background-image:url("data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' style='width:24px;height:24px;fill:%23161B1E;' viewBox='0 0 24 24'%3E%3Cpath d='M9.5,3A6.5,6.5 0 0,1 16,9.5C16,11.11 15.41,12.59 14.44,13.73L14.71,14H15.5L20.5,19L19,20.5L14,15.5V14.71L13.73,14.44C12.59,15.41 11.11,16 9.5,16A6.5,6.5 0 0,1 3,9.5A6.5,6.5 0 0,1 9.5,3M9.5,5C7,5 5,7 5,9.5C5,12 7,14 9.5,14C12,14 14,12 14,9.5C14,7 12,5 9.5,5Z' /%3E%3C/svg%3E") !important;}
li.dark-mode{float:right!important}
li.dark-mode.sfHover,
li.dark-mode:focus,
li.dark-mode:hover,
li.dark-mode:active {background:transparent!important}
.search-menu-wrap{color:#fff;display:none;position:absolute;right:7px;top:0;z-index:9000}
.search-menu-wrap form{float:right;position:relative;overflow:hidden;height:38px;margin:6px 0;border-radius:100px;}
.search-menu-wrap .stext{background-color:#f5f8f9;color:#222;line-height:28px;padding:6px 1.1em;min-width:200px;text-indent:10px}
.rtl .menu-search {float:left!important}
.rtl li.dark-mode{float:left!important}
.rtl .search-menu-wrap{left:7px;right:auto}
.rtl .search-menu-wrap form{float:left}
.dark .menu-search .search-ico{background-image:url("data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' style='width:24px;height:24px;fill:%23fff;' viewBox='0 0 24 24'%3E%3Cpath d='M9.5,3A6.5,6.5 0 0,1 16,9.5C16,11.11 15.41,12.59 14.44,13.73L14.71,14H15.5L20.5,19L19,20.5L14,15.5V14.71L13.73,14.44C12.59,15.41 11.11,16 9.5,16A6.5,6.5 0 0,1 3,9.5A6.5,6.5 0 0,1 9.5,3M9.5,5C7,5 5,7 5,9.5C5,12 7,14 9.5,14C12,14 14,12 14,9.5C14,7 12,5 9.5,5Z' /%3E%3C/svg%3E") !important;}
.dark .search-menu-wrap .stext{background-color:#2A3238;color:#fff}

